emergency voice communication systems, also known as emergency communication intercom systems, are designed to provide two-way communication between individuals and emergency responders during critical situations. These systems are commonly used in various settings, such as hospitals, schools, office buildings, and public transportation facilities, to ensure that people can quickly and effectively communicate in case of an emergency.

One of the main advantages of emergency voice communication systems is their ability to provide instant communication during emergencies. In situations where every second counts, having a reliable communication system in place can make a significant difference in ensuring the safety of individuals. Whether it’s a fire, a medical emergency, or a security threat, being able to quickly communicate with emergency responders can help prevent further harm and save lives.

Another key benefit of emergency voice communication systems is their ability to provide clear and audible instructions to individuals during emergencies. In chaotic situations, such as fires or natural disasters, it can be difficult for people to know what to do or where to go. emergency voice communication systems can provide clear and concise instructions that guide people on how to respond to the emergency and evacuate safely. This can help prevent panic and confusion, allowing for a more organized and efficient response to the emergency.

Moreover, emergency voice communication systems are designed to be highly reliable and resilient, even in challenging conditions. These systems are typically equipped with backup power sources and redundant communication channels to ensure continuous operation during emergencies. This means that even if the power goes out or there is a disruption in communication lines, the emergency voice communication system can still function and provide critical communication to individuals in need.

In addition to providing direct communication between individuals and emergency responders, emergency voice communication systems can also facilitate mass notifications and alerts to a large number of people in a facility. In the event of a serious threat or emergency, such as an active shooter or a terrorist attack, being able to broadcast alerts and instructions to everyone in the building can help prevent further harm and ensure a coordinated response from both individuals and emergency responders.

The integration of emergency voice communication systems with other emergency systems, such as fire alarms and security systems, can further enhance their effectiveness in providing a comprehensive emergency response. By connecting these systems together, emergency responders can quickly assess the situation, coordinate their response efforts, and provide appropriate assistance to individuals in distress. This integrated approach ensures a more efficient and coordinated response to emergencies, ultimately leading to better outcomes and improved safety for everyone involved.
